      Sec. 19a-112. (Formerly Sec. 19-66b). Sterilization procedures to be performed only by doctors of medicine. Consent required. Medical and surgical sterilization procedures for the prevention of human procreation shall be performed only by doctors of medicine duly licensed under chapter 370 and only after legal consent to such procedure, in accordance with applicable existing statutes, shall have been obtained.

      (1971, P.A. 777.)

      History: Sec. 19-66b transferred to Sec. 19a-112 in 1983.
